The Gold Course at Tiburón Golf Club
Designed by Greg Norman, the Gold Course at Tiburón Golf Club opened in 1998 to much praise. The course demands accuracy from the tee – where fairways are well protected by the natural palms, pines and olive trees lining their perimeter.
The Black Course at Tiburón Golf Club
The Black Course at Tiburón Golf Club was completed in 2001 and opened three years after its older sibling, the Gold. Greg Norman is also responsible for this design and the Black is typically seen as the more challenging of the two.
Raptor Bay Golf Club
Raptor Bay Golf Club is situated 25 miles north of Naples and is well worth a visit. With a traditional clubhouse and tournament-standard practice facilities, you are extremely well looked after before stepping onto the first tee.
The Rookery at Marco
The Rookery at Marco was named after the vast species of birds that have made the golf course their home. This layout offers both beautiful vistas and challenging golf, while the 45 acres of lakes are home to an abundance of wildlife, including: bald eagles, alligators and blue herons.
Hammock Bay Golf Course
Hammock Bay Golf Course was designed with an emphasis on showcasing the natural beauty of the local environment. The club has recently reopened after a $4.8 million renovation of the greens that saw PlatinumTE paspalum turfgrass installed, resulting in some excellent putting surfaces.
Naples Grande Golf Club
Naples Grande Golf Club is part of the Naples Grande Beach Resort and only those staying at the hotel will have access to play this course that has been rated as one of the ‘Top 50 in Florida’ by GOLF Magazine.
Old Corkscrew Golf Club
Situated to the north of Naples, Old Corkscrew Golf Club is uniquely located in an area of stunning Florida landscape untouched by commercial development. Designed by Jack Nicklaus in 2007, it is a beast from the back tees at 7,400 yards, but a variety of tee boxes allow all golfers to enjoy this first-class Naples course.

Tiburon Golf Club: Gold & Black Courses
Home to 36 holes and part of the Ritz-Carlton Golf Resort Naples, Tiburon Golf Club is the best-known public-access course in the area thanks in part to its long history as a host of professional golf tournaments like the LPGA's CME Group Tour Championship and Greg Norman's QBE Shootout.

Lely Resort: Mustang and Flamingo Courses
Home to 54 total holes, Lely Resort is a mecca of resort golf in the Naples area. Flamingo Island is a challenging and heavily sculpted Robert Trent Jones Sr. design dating back to 1989. The Mustang opened later in 1996 and was designed by Lee Trevino's firm and earns the higher ratings between the two.
Panther Run Golf Club
Located west of the Naples area, Panther Run Golf Club is a little off the beaten path but offers some solid value for the area as a result. The Del Webb development is on the newer side, dating back to 2007 and the course was designed by Gordon Lewis. Dynamic weekend green fees this winter are around $119.

How many public golf courses are there in Southwest Florida?
Southwest Florida Public Golf Courses. There are only 22 Public Golf Courses located at 20 different golf clubs in Naples, Bonita Springs, Estero and Fort Myers. Two of the clubs, Lely Resort and Tiburon offer two public golf courses.
